a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Robert Ransom <rransom.8774@gmail.com>2011-06-18 00:54:04 -0700
committerRobert Ransom <rransom.8774@gmail.com>2011-06-18 00:54:04 -0700
commiteeedc5c13c51ea508280be7539a261520b715ff6 (patch)
treea4657c3a9f0a0fcce60bff8024b2c82ffb9cc1e2
parent85d4c290d79264d334baa9e5c8fdf3b06d0b3d79 (diff)
downloadtor-eeedc5c13c51ea508280be7539a261520b715ff6.tar.gz
tor-eeedc5c13c51ea508280be7539a261520b715ff6.zip
Put hashes of all tor source files into or_sha1.i
-rw-r--r--changes/bug34274
-rw-r--r--src/or/Makefile.am8
2 files changed, 9 insertions, 3 deletions
diff --git a/changes/bug3427 b/changes/bug3427
new file mode 100644
index 0000000000..267d4d4221
--- /dev/null
+++ b/changes/bug3427
@@ -0,0 +1,4 @@
+ * Minor bugfixes:
+ - Make 'tor --digests' list hashes of all Tor source files.
+ Bugfix on 0.2.2.4-alpha; fixes bug 3427.
+
diff --git a/src/or/Makefile.am b/src/or/Makefile.am
index a9ac3cdee1..8777639d4a 100644
--- a/src/or/Makefile.am
+++ b/src/or/Makefile.am
@@ -72,11 +72,13 @@ micro-revision.i: FORCE
mv micro-revision.tmp micro-revision.i; \
fi; true
-or_sha1.i: $(tor_SOURCES)
+or_sha1.i: $(tor_SOURCES) $(libtor_a_SOURCES)
if test "@SHA1SUM@" != none; then \
- @SHA1SUM@ $(tor_SOURCES) | @SED@ -n 's/^\(.*\)$$/"\1\\n"/p' > or_sha1.i; \
+ @SHA1SUM@ $(tor_SOURCES) $(libtor_a_SOURCES) | \
+ @SED@ -n 's/^\(.*\)$$/"\1\\n"/p' > or_sha1.i; \
elif test "@OPENSSL@" != none; then \
- @OPENSSL@ sha1 $(tor_SOURCES) | @SED@ -n 's/SHA1(\(.*\))= \(.*\)/"\2 \1\\n"/p' > or_sha1.i; \
+ @OPENSSL@ sha1 $(tor_SOURCES) $(libtor_a_SOURCES) | \
+ @SED@ -n 's/SHA1(\(.*\))= \(.*\)/"\2 \1\\n"/p' > or_sha1.i; \
else \
rm or_sha1.i; \
touch or_sha1.i; \